My Story

I'm a dedicated attorney, proudly licensed to practice in Colombia and the State of New York. My journey in the legal field began in 2014, granting me nearly a decade's worth of experience navigating the intricacies of the legal system. While I have an international perspective, having collaborated with diverse individuals across various backgrounds, cultures, and professions, it's my personal story that sets the tone for my immigration-focused practice. As an immigrant who traversed the complex path to U.S. citizenship, I genuinely understand the emotions, challenges, and aspirations you are experiencing. I have successfully represented clients before USCIS and the EOIR in various processes including Asylum applications, cancellation of Removal proceedings, Special Juvenile Immigrant Status applications, Adjustment of Status applications, Naturalization applications, and many more.  

 

I have a degree in Economics and a J.D. from Universidad de los Andes in Colombia. After living and practicing law in Europe I came to the United States in 2016 and earned a Master’s in Law at Columbia University.
